Subject: Legacy pricing update — heads up

Hi all,

Quick note before the branch calls next week: we're moving legacy Brightvale customers off the 2019 rate card starting next quarter. Most will see a 7% bump; accounts on the old Corvid plan get phased in over two cycles. Expect some pushback — Marla's team is prepping talking points and a retention discount for the noisiest accounts. Please don't announce anything until the kit lands. The reasoning ties into where we're headed next year.

confidential, yahag-bahap: Drumirox Partners is in early talks to buy Jorwynix Systems for about $201.4 million. The Istir launch date is August 28, and nothing goes to the press before then. Legal wants the Norwynox Foods term sheet redrafted before April 4.

Heads up: if the Lintrock baseline file in the Quarrow repo drifts from main, CI fails with a "stale baseline" error even when the code is fine. Quick fix is to regenerate the baseline on a clean checkout and re-push. If a customer build is blocked, confirm the failing run matches the token below before escalating.

build token for yadug-yagag: htk21_c863c33eb8b82c0c9c152

Runbook: Tollbridge flag rollout stalls. Symptom: cohorts stuck at 0% despite an active ramp schedule. Check the evaluator sidecar first; a stale snapshot is the usual cause. Force a snapshot pull, then confirm the ramp clock resumed. Do not edit flags directly in the store. Compare the live settings against the expected values listed below.

settings of fajog-hahif:
[sorax]
port = 7000
region = upper-2
host = sorax.nelvroworks.corp
timeout_ms = 3000
retries = 4